S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: Under the PRA of 1995, Federal agencies must 
obtain approval from the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) for each 
collection of information they conduct or sponsor. This request for 
comment is being made pursuant to section 3506(c)(2)(A) of the PRA.
    With respect to the following collection of information, VBA 
invites comments on: (1) whether the proposed collection of information 
is necessary for the proper performance of VBA's functions, including 
whether the information will have practical utility; (2) the accuracy 
of VBA's estimate of the burden of the proposed collection of 
information; (3) ways to enhance the quality, utility, and clarity of 
the information to be collected; and (4) ways to minimize the burden of 
the collection of information on respondents, including through the use 
of automated collection techniques or the use of other forms of 
information technology.
    Authority: Public Law 107-103 and Public Law 110-181; 10 U.S.C. 
16131a and 38 CFR 21.7154(d)(1).
    Title: Accelerated Payment Verification of Completion Letter, VA 
Form 22-0840.
    OMB Control Number: 2900-0636.
    Type of Review: Extension of a currently approved collection.
    Abstract: Eligible Veterans, Service members, and beneficiaries 
electing to receive an accelerated payment for educational assistance 
payments must certify they received such payment and how the payment 
was used, and the data collected from the VA Form 22-0840 is used to 
determine the entitlement to the accelerated payment.
    Affected Public: Individuals and Households.
    Estimated Annual Burden: 1 hour.
    Estimated Average Burden Time per Respondent: 5 minutes.
    Frequency of Response: One time.
    Estimated Number of Respondents: 10.
